[ovs-git] [openvswitch/ovs] 20ef74: rhel: user/group openvswitch does not exist

GitHub noreply at github.com
Tue May 1 18:24:10 UTC 2018


  Branch: refs/heads/branch-2.9
  Home:   https://github.com/openvswitch/ovs
  Commit: 20ef747d9155038f4be83a247f946b661c668268
      https://github.com/openvswitch/ovs/commit/20ef747d9155038f4be83a247f946b661c668268
  Author: Alan Pevec <alan.pevec at redhat.com>
  Date:   2018-05-01 (Tue, 01 May 2018)

  Changed paths:
    M rhel/openvswitch-fedora.spec.in

  Log Message:
  -----------
  rhel: user/group openvswitch does not exist

Default ownership[1] for config files is failing on an empty system:
  Running scriptlet: openvswitch-2.9.0-3.fc28.x86_64
warning: user openvswitch does not exist - using root
warning: group openvswitch does not exist - using root
...

Required user/group need to be created in %pre as documented in
Fedora guideline[2]

[1] https://github.com/openvswitch/ovs/commit/951d79e638ecdb3b1dcd19df1adb2ff91fe61af8

[2] https://fedoraproject.org/wiki/Packaging:UsersAndGroups#Dynamic_allocation

Submitted-at: https://github.com/openvswitch/ovs/pull/223
Signed-off-by: Alan Pevec <alan.pevec at redhat.com>
Co-authored-by: Aaron Conole <aconole at redhat.com>
Signed-off-by: Aaron Conole <aconole at redhat.com>
Acked-by: Markos Chandras <mchandras at suse.de>
Signed-off-by: Russell Bryant <russell at ovn.org>



      **NOTE:** This service been marked for deprecation: https://developer.github.com/changes/2018-04-25-github-services-deprecation/

      Functionality will be removed from GitHub.com on January 31st, 2019.


More information about the git mailing list